💥 IDF CARRIES OUT OVER 600 SORTIES AGAINST IRAN’S BALLISTIC MISSILE ARRAY AS IRGC UNITS WEAKEN AND MORALE DROPS

💥 STRIKES ON IRAN’S MISSILE ARRAY: The Israeli Air Force has carried out over 600 combat sorties against the Iranian terror regime’s ballistic missile infrastructure. The strikes have focused on dismantling launchers, eliminating terrorists, and targeting production sites.

Since the start of Operation “Roaring Lion,” the IAF, the Operations Directorate, and IDF intelligence have led a sustained effort against components of Iran’s ballistic missile program to reduce the threat to Israel’s Home Front.

🔂 REAL-TIME TARGETING OF LAUNCHERS: Israeli Air Force UAVs and aircraft continue operating continuously to detect and strike launchers in real time. Some of the launchers targeted were already loaded and ready for launch.

According to IDF intelligence assessments, the IRGC’s ballistic missile troops have been weakened by these operations.

💤 LOW MORALE, FATIGUE, AND ABSENTEEISM IN IRGC UNITS: In the past week, after cross-referencing multiple intelligence sources, including sources inside Iran, IDF intelligence identified low morale and fatigue among personnel in the Revolutionary Guards’ ballistic missile units.

The IDF Intelligence Directorate (Aman) also reports absenteeism in these units, with members said to be afraid and refusing to go to launch sites due to the systematic targeted killings carried out by the IDF.

🗣️ IRANIAN THREAT STATEMENT: IRGC Intelligence Organization: "Israeli attacks on residential areas in Iran create a legitimate justification for counterattacks on the regime's shelters. We have detailed information on the structure and exact locations of Israeli shelters".

🚨 HOME FRONT COMMAND GUIDELINES UPDATED NATIONWIDE — RESTRICTIONS IN EFFECT UNTIL THURSDAY 20:00: New Home Front Command directives are in effect from Tuesday 20:00 through Thursday 20:00, with differentiated restrictions based on region and threat level.

In most areas — including parts of the Golan, Galilee, Judea and Samaria, Gaza Envelope, and Arava — educational activities are permitted only in locations where a protected space can be reached within the required time. Gatherings are limited to up to 50 people outdoors and 100 indoors under the same shelter-access condition. Workplaces may operate if a protected space is accessible. Beaches are closed.

In higher-risk areas — including the confrontation line, northern regions, Haifa and central districts, Jerusalem, parts of the Shfela, and southern regions including Eilat — educational activities are fully prohibited. Gatherings are limited to up to 50 people only in locations with immediate access to protected spaces. Workplaces may operate under the same shelter-access requirement. Beaches remain closed.

Residents are instructed to follow local guidance and ensure proximity to protected spaces at all times.
